Height requirements for candidates - Latest Update - Ssc Gd Me Kitni
The height criteria are categorized based on gender and specific community reservations.
- Male Candidates (General/OBC/SC): 170 cm
- Male Candidates (ST): 162.5 cm
- Female Candidates (General/OBC/SC): 157 cm
- Female Candidates (ST): 150 cm
Candidates from specific regions, including Garhwal, Kumaon, Gorkha, and Dogra communities, are granted relaxation. For these groups, the male height requirement is 165 cm, while female candidates require 155 cm.
## Official Notification Snapshot - Latest Update - Ssc Gd Me Kitni
- Physical Standard Test (PST) is a qualifying stage before the Physical Efficiency Test (PET).
- Chest measurements are mandatory for male candidates only (80 cm unexpanded; 85 cm expanded).
- ST candidates have a relaxed chest requirement of 76 cm (81 cm expanded).
- Weight must be proportionate to height and age; significant deviations may lead to medical rejection.
- Running standards: 5 km in 24 minutes for males; 1.6 km in 8.5 minutes for females.

### Is there any height relaxation for ST candidates? - Latest Update - Ssc Gd Me Kitni
Yes, ST candidates are granted a specific relaxation in height requirements. Male ST candidates require 162.5 cm, while female ST candidates require 150 cm.
### What happens if I am 1 cm shorter than the required height? - Latest Update - Ssc Gd Me Kitni
The physical standards are strictly enforced. If a candidate does not meet the minimum height requirement during the PST, they are disqualified from the recruitment process.
### Is there a weight requirement for SSC GD? - Latest Update - Ssc Gd Me Kitni
While there is no "fixed" number, the weight must be proportionate to your height and age. Extreme deviations from the ideal weight range can lead to being marked unfit during the medical examination phase.
### How is the chest measured for male candidates? - Latest Update - Ssc Gd Me Kitni
Chest measurement is taken using a tape measure in both the normal and expanded state. Male candidates must show an expansion of at least 5 cm to qualify.
